What Are Business Brokers?
Business Brokers are licensed professionals who act as intermediaries between business buyers and sellers. They specialize in valuing businesses, marketing them to potential buyers, negotiating deals, and ensuring a smooth transition of ownership. With their expertise, they help clients avoid common pitfalls and maximize their financial outcomes.
How Business Brokers Help Sellers
Selling a business requires careful planning and execution. Here’s how Business Brokers assist sellers:
Accurate Business Valuation: Determining the right price for your business is crucial. Business Brokers analyze financial statements, market conditions, and industry trends to provide a fair and competitive valuation.
Confidential Marketing: Instead of publicly listing the business, Business Brokers use targeted marketing strategies to attract serious buyers while maintaining confidentiality.
Finding Qualified Buyers: They screen potential buyers to ensure they have the financial capacity and genuine interest in acquiring the business.
Negotiation Expertise: Business Brokers handle negotiations on your behalf to secure the best terms and price.
Managing Paperwork: From purchase agreements to legal documents, they oversee the entire process to ensure a seamless transaction.
How Business Brokers Help Buyers
If you’re looking to invest in a business, Business Brokers can guide you through the acquisition process. Their services include:
Identifying the Right Business: They analyze your goals, experience, and budget to match you with suitable business opportunities.
Conducting Due Diligence: Business Brokers thoroughly assess financial records, operations, and market position to ensure you make an informed decision.
Assisting with Financing: Many buyers need financial assistance to acquire a business. Business Brokers connect buyers with lenders and financing options.
Negotiating a Fair Deal: They help buyers secure favorable terms and prevent costly mistakes.
Streamlining the Closing Process: From legal documentation to finalizing contracts, Business Brokers ensure a smooth transaction.
